README
Hello, welcome to the discord status and guild checker tool!
This is a custom version of my own bot, named blue Belt, it's open source, and it's on github.
After you've followed the download instructions, run the "install.bat" tool, it'll follow and execute the steps automatically to get your tool running.
If you want to do it yourself, or dont trust the batch file, thats okay too, just follow the instructions after the "run install.bat" step.
1. Go to https://golang.org/dl/, on any preferred browser, and download the latest build of GO
2. Install GO, this'll take a moment.
3. Go to https://git-scm.com/downloads, download and install the latest version of git, this is neccecary for discordgo to be installed.
4. Set GOPATH to a folder in your hard drive in your computer's environmental tables, if you dont know how to do this, go to https://golang.org/doc/install#windows_env
5. After this, the "install.bat" file can be executed without any errors.
The install.bat file will install the discordgo package, which is needed to compile the tool for your computer, it'll run the compile tool after this, and automatically tries to run the program for windows and OSX.
